James Hill ( – ) served in the Royal Navy.
Life & Career
Hill was appointed in command of the first-class torpedo boat T.B. 91 on 9 May, 1912.[1]
On 1 August, 1914, Hill was appointed in command of the first-class torpedo boat T.B. 026.[2]
